io/input,widget: [API] replace per-widget Focused with Source.Focused
Widgets have themselves as tags, by convention, and so it's possible to replace the per-widget Focused methods with a general-purpose Source. Focused query. Signed-off-by: Elias Naur <mail@eliasnaur.com>
